New police figures have shown that over 5,000 drivers have been caught using a mobile phone whilst driving so far this year, a massive increase on last year. 


Experts say we are on track to reach over 6,000 for 2022, where each motorist will be fined $1000 and four demerit points.


Will Golsby, General Manager of External Relations at RAC told Oliver Peterson on Perth Live that the news is incredibly alarming.


"We really need to change our attitudes because it is a dangerous habit that can kill or seriously injure someone," he told Oly.


"The government needs to keep looking at this because the message is not getting through - there is a lot of people out there doing the right thing but obviously with these alarming statistics there is a lot of people that are doing the wrong thing.


"I think we need to look at a mix of things but I think mainly we have become complacent and really the attitude in the car starts with us."
